Obtaining page numbers

Hello,

I know the subject of page numbers generation in Calibre for use on Kindle has been covered many times, but despite many searches I have never found an answer to my simple problem.

To be clear I will use 2 examples:

1) I bought a book on my Kindle Voyage, and saw it had no page numbers, only locations. I plugged my Kindle to my computer via USB, and added the book to Calibre. Then I send the book back to the Kindle by the same channel. And it had page numbers.

I now had 2 versions of the same book on my Kindle. One, also in the cloud, was without page numbers. The other coming from Calibre had page numbers.

At this point, I wish to say that I don't care whether the page numbers are the same as in the paper version. All I want is to deal with numbers that make sense to me. This book is 1685 pages long. I am currently on page 978. This means something to me, while to know that I am on location 13407 out of 23030 is meaningless and difficult to remember.

2) I downloaded a free epub ebook to my computer. I added this epub to Calibre, and converted it to Mobi. I then plugged in my Kindle to the computer via USB and sent the Mobi file to the Kindle.

This book has no page numbers. Is there a way to have page numbers in this case?

I looked for an APNX file, and didn't find it anywhere.
